Richmond Police Officer, to be buried in Crown Hill Cemetery in Indianapolis

(Photo Supplied/Richmond Police)

Richmond Police Officer Seara Burton will be buried in the Public Safety section of Crown Hill Cemetery in Indianapolis. The police department says you will be able to attend the service.

Visitation for Burton, who was shot last month and died Sunday, will be 2 to 7 p.m. Sunday, at the Richmond City Building.

The funeral service will be Monday at 11 a.m. at Richmond High School.

Following the service, Burton’s body will be taken in a procession to Indianapolis, and to Crown Hill Cemetery.
